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| fleshy starwort | Hose's langur |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Plantae (Plants)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Caryophyllales (Caryophyllales) | Primates (Primates) |
| Family | Caryophyllaceae | Cercopithecidae (Old World Monkeys) |
| Genus | Stellaria | Presbytis |
| Species | Stellaria crassifolia | Presbytis hosei |
